Job description

Description

General Description:

The Housing Case Manager has a dynamic role working with clients that require an individual with housing first and trauma informed care knowledge. This position requires a skilled worker in motivational interviewing and ability to meet clients where they are to help remove barriers to housing and move clients quickly into permanent housing.

Requirements
Essential Duties and Responsibilities:
  • Maintain an active caseload of 18 clients who need housing-focused individualized case management.
  • Assess client's needs and appropriate services and assist in implementing service plans.
  • Assist clients with moving onto permanent housing by providing intensive case management services and utilizing the MCCH structured rapid move-out model, with the goal of assisting clients to move out within 30 days, when possible.
  • Follow all MCCH and NSES policies and procedures regarding case management service delivery including, providing a wide variety of client services such as: providing referrals, access, and resources; providing life skills training to clients such as managing a budget, diet, health maintenance, and legal issues; and (if needed) providing referrals to community health services, psychiatric services, vocational, educational, and substance use treatment programs, and to various housing options.
  • Arrange transportation services for clients to scheduled medical and/or social services appointments.
  • Coordinate prescribed medications for clients including arranging refills with pharmacy, addressing pharmacy coverage issues with insurance.
  • Complete, and update, when necessary, Acuity Scale, VI-SPDAT, and FULL-SPDAT for assessments and the Individual Housing Plan (IHP) and maintain all pertinent client paperwork. Also, complete client data for reporting purposes including accurate and complete data in the Homeless Management Information System (HMIS).
  • Assess clients in crisis and resolving conflicts. Develop interventions to resolve problematic behaviors.
  • Work closely with the entire Case Management Team, including the Manager of Housing and Supportive Services, Lead Housing Case Manager, Housing Support Navigator, Employment Support Navigator, Benefit Support Navigator, and Client Care and Operations Team to ensure effective operation of the program and facility and the integrated delivery of case management services.
  • Maintain and reviews clients' charts and files on a regular basis to monitor progress and assist with moving clients on to permanent housing quickly.
  • Meet with clients at a minimum of once every week and document these meetings (Case Notes) in HMIS.
  • Attend and participate in the Montgomery County Coordinated Entry bi-weekly meetings, clinical team meetings, monthly NSES staff meetings, and other meetings and staff trainings as necessary.
  • Responsible for building and maintaining relationships with other service providers, including coordinating client service delivery with on-site providers of primary and behavioral health care and understanding of community housing and supportive services.
  • Other related duties as assigned.

Advocate for homeless population.

Required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ities:
  • Master's degree preferred in Social Work or Human Services field. Bachelor's degree accepted with additional experience.
  • Minimum 2-years' experience (without Master's degree, or one year with Master's degree) providing clinical or case management services to people experiencing homelessness or persons earning low income, to a population with mental health needs, substance use, or co-occurring disorders, or a population needing assistance with employment and vocational literacy.
  • Knowledge of Best Practices including Housing First, Motivational Interviewing, Harm-Reduction, and Trauma Informed Care along with their methods of service delivery.
  • Ability to negotiate and maintain positive relationships with co-workers and clients.
  • Ability to comprehend and follow guidelines of grants and contract agreements.
  • Valid driver's license and a clean driving record preferred.
  • Advocate for homeless population.
